1. Background IntroductionSocios.com is a fan engagement platform powered by blockchain technology, developed by Chiliz. Launched in 2018, it partners with major sports teams and organizations to offer tokenized fan experiences. The platform operates on the Chiliz Chain, a purpose-built blockchain for sports and entertainment. Key milestones include partnerships with FC Barcelona, Juventus, and UFC, positioning it as a leader in the sports tokenization space.2. Technical FeaturesBuilt on Chiliz Chain 2.0 (EVM-compatible), the platform uses Proof-of-Authority consensus with 11 validators. Smart contracts handle token minting and voting with 5-second block times. Security includes SSL encryption and biometric authentication. Unique features are NFT-based membership cards and cross-chain bridges to Ethereum/BSC.4. Token EconomyNative token $CHZ has 8.8B circulating supply (max 8.8B). Distribution: 34% ecosystem, 20% team (4-year vesting), 15% public sale. Utility includes purchasing Fan Tokens (30+ available), staking for rewards (current APY 12%), and governance voting. Inflation is controlled through quarterly burns (1.2M CHZ burned in Q2 2023).5. Similar Competitor ComparisonCompared to NBA Top Shot (Flow blockchain), Socios offers broader sports coverage but fewer media collectibles. Versus Binance Fan Tokens, it provides deeper fan engagement features but lower liquidity. Advantages include established club partnerships and real-world utility, while disadvantages are high token minting fees (5-10% royalty).6. Risks and ChallengesKey risks: Regulatory uncertainty around fan voting (SEC scrutiny potential), 60% token supply controlled by top 100 wallets, and dependence on sports team partnerships. Platform data shows 35% monthly user fluctuation. Historical issues include 2021 API outage affecting token transfers.7.
